Just a followup to my post...

Today, on my third "trip" since I found the problem with the ECT sensor circuit, I noticed that my MIL was no longer illuminated. This looks like a pretty good indication that the ECT sensor problem did indeed cause the PCM to set a code, which should now be stored in history for 30 trips, if I'm not mistaken. If I get a working scan tool, I'll check for it.

I've also been watching the temperature gauge, and it has stayed between one-quarter and just less than one-half scale, which sounds normal.
